If you use xDrip with a Dexcom G5, G6, G7 or Dexcom ONE transmitter, this page contains information that may help you.
xDrip is not supported by Dexcom. It is supported by volunteers who need it for their own use.
You are welcome to use it. But, please consult with a medical professional (Endocrinologist) for any decisions for controlling your diabetes.
